Google Play 북에서 구매한 PDF에서 DRM을 제거하려면 어떻게 해야 하나요?

Google Play 북에서 구매한 PDF에서 DRM을 제거하려면 어떻게 해야 하나요?

나는 며칠 동안 다음을 사용하여 시도했습니다.DeDRM_도구Calibre 플러그인으로는 작동하지 않습니다. Epubor를 실행하고 Wine에서 사용해 본 적도 있습니다. 프로그램은 원활하게 실행되지만 불행하게도 DRM은 제거되지 않았습니다.
방금이 질문에 부딪쳤습니다.Linux에서 ACSM 파일을 읽는 방법은 무엇입니까?, 꽤 만족스러운 답변인 것 같습니다. 모든 단계를 따라했는데 전혀 복잡하지 않습니다. 그러나 여기에 문제가 있습니다. 가장 먼저,에이드와인 5에서 실행되지만 결함이 발생하여 결국에는 충돌이 발생합니다.어도비 아이디신임장.
괜찮습니다. Windows를 사용하는 친구에게 ADE에서 다운로드해 달라고 요청하여 암호화된 PDF를 얻을 수 있었습니다.
그러나 일단 9번 지점에 도달하면파이썬 스크립트Adobe 키 파일을 추출해야 하는데 오류가 발생합니다. 뭔가 고장난 것 같아요adobekey.py, 다음에 제공되는 파일DeDRM_도구.압축 파일. 실제로 Calibre의 DeDRM 플러그인으로 이동하여 '플러그인 사용자 정의"를 선택하면 Adobe Digital Editions를 포함한 여러 옵션이 있는 창이 열립니다.
이를 선택하면 키를 생성해야 하는 더하기 버튼이 있지만 이전에 이야기했던 Python 스크립트에서 발생하는 것과 동일한 오류가 출력됩니다.
나도 똑같은거 다운받아봤는데adobekey.py이전 버전의 DeDRM에서 실행했지만 여전히 작동하지 않습니다.
나에게 정말 필요한 건 그것뿐이야.der파일을 저장하고 나면 다른 모든 것이 잘 작동할 것입니다. 지금은 절망적입니다.
책을 구입했습니다. 개인적인 용도로 DRM을 제거하는 것은 불법이 아닙니다. 나는 DRM이 극도로 부도덕하다고 생각하며 무슨 일이 있어도 제거해야 합니다.
혹시 무슨 일인지 아시는 분 계시면 부탁드립니다adobekey.py해결 방법을 알고 있거나 이를 얻을 수 있는 다른 방법도 알고 있습니다..der파일(나에게 보내주셔도 됩니다.전보 여기), 저를 도와주세요. 그러면 좋을 것 같습니다.
감사합니다.

답변1

무(無)에서 단순히 암호 해독 키를 생성할 수 없으며 암호화된 파일 자체에서 키를 추출할 수도 없습니다. 가능하다면 데이터 암호화가 완전히 쓸모없게 될 것이며 이는 DRM뿐만 아니라 대부분의 암호화 사용에 적용됩니다.

(사소한 예외가 있습니다. 예를 들어 PDF "편집용 잠금" 난독화는 파일 자체 내에 키를 저장하므로 실제로는 쓸모가 없습니다.)

DRM의 경우 PDF 파일은 전자책을 획득한 ADE 설치(예: 친구의 컴퓨터)에만 저장되는 키를 사용하여 암호화됩니다. 따라서 키를 "추출"하는 유일한 방법은 다음에서 플러그인을 실행하는 것입니다. 그 컴퓨터.

참고자료:

답변2

3년 후:

내가 아는 한MS .NET 3.5 SP 1Google Play 북의 DRM을 제거할 수 있지만 오래되고 부분적으로 지원되지 않는 프로그램(예: 및 ADE 2.0.1) 또는 라이브러리(예: ) 를 사용해야 합니다 pyCrypto. Wine을 사용하여 QEMU VM에서 작업했습니다.

기본적으로 Adobe Digital Editions v. 2.0.1에는 해독된 파일을 해당 범위 외부로 내보낼 수 있는 취약점이 있습니다. 보세요내 블로그제가 어떻게 작동하게 되었는지 단계별로 설명하겠습니다.

관련 정보